Rip off a piece of duct tape that will fit around your wrist. Make sure to leave a little extra space for the velcro/snap overlap.
-

Fold over one side as shown.
-

Fold over the other side as shown.
-

This is what the duct tape should look like. Now begin laying studs down. This is just for show, so that you can see what your bracelet will look like.
-

Once you know where you'd like the studs, push them through the duct tape one at a time as shown.
-

Fold the prongs into the middle so that the stud is in nice and sturdy.
-

Continue studding your bracelet as shown...
-

-

Here is what the back will look like.
-

We took narrow/long pieces of duct tape and covered the back of the bracelet. This will prevent your skin from getting itchy.
-

We used snaps, so we prepared our snaps. A hammer is needed as well. We recommend velcro as well, either works :)
-

Once we got the snaps on, I tried it on!!
